Background of Eos Energy Enterprises
Eos Energy Enterprises is a U.S.-based company focused on providing sustainable energy storage solutions. Its flagship technology revolves around zinc battery systems, which are marketed as safer, more environmentally friendly alternatives to lithium-ion batteries. The company has positioned itself as a key player in the growing renewable energy sector, aiming to support grid-scale storage and energy transition efforts.
Over the past few years, Eos has attracted attention from investors seeking exposure to clean energy technologies. The companyâs growth narrative has been built on promises of scalability, cost efficiency, and strong future demand. However, recent allegations suggest that some of these claims may have been misleading or incomplete.
Details of the Securities Fraud Allegations
According to Berger Montague, the investigation centers on whether Eos Energy Enterprises and certain of its executives violated federal securities laws. Specifically, the inquiry examines whether the company made materially false or misleading statements or failed to disclose critical information that could impact investors' decisions.
The allegations suggest that the company may have overstated its production capabilities, misrepresented financial projections, or failed to adequately disclose operational challenges. If proven true, such actions could constitute securities fraud, potentially leading to significant legal and financial consequences.
Potential Misrepresentations
Investors are particularly concerned about discrepancies between the companyâs public statements and its actual performance. Reports indicate that Eos may have faced manufacturing delays, supply chain issues, and cost overruns that were not fully disclosed to the public in a timely manner.
Such omissions can have a substantial impact on stock prices, as investors rely heavily on accurate and transparent information when making investment decisions. When the truth eventually emerges, it often results in sharp declines in share value, causing losses for shareholders.

Understanding Securities Fraud
Securities fraud occurs when a company or its representatives provide false or misleading information that influences investorsâ decisions. This can include overstating revenues, hiding liabilities, or failing to disclose material risks.
Regulatory bodies such as the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) are responsible for enforcing securities laws and ensuring that companies adhere to strict disclosure requirements. When violations occur, they can lead to investigations, fines, and legal actions.
Common Types of Securities Fraud
Some common forms of securities fraud include:
- Misrepresentation of financial performance
- Insider trading
- Market manipulation
- Failure to disclose material information
In the case of Eos Energy Enterprises, the focus appears to be on potential misrepresentation and omission of key operational and financial details.
